Fuel exports (% of merchandise exports) in Montenegro in 2024 — 25.28%. Ranked 24 in the world out of 127. Since 2006, the indicator has risen by 24.35 pp.

About the indicator

The share of fuel — oil, gas, coal and the products of their refining — in a country's merchandise exports. This is the most direct measure of commodity dependence: for a dozen states the share exceeds ninety percent, meaning that all other exports together take up less than a tenth. A high value speaks not of wealth but of fragility: the revenue of such a country moves with the price of a single commodity, over which it has no influence.

Important: The share is of merchandise exports, not of all exports: services do not enter the denominator. The aggregate for country groups is weighted by merchandise exports — the denominator of the indicator itself.
